Plascon donates paint to Bvumbe Police Post

Kansai Plascon Limited Malawi has donated paint worth K2.3 million to Bvumbwe Police Post for renovations following damage caused by surrounding communities in 2021. 

General Manager for the company, Yotamu Katumbi, said after learning that officers have been operating under a tree due to the condition of the building, they found it necessary to fulfill the company’s corporate social responsibility in one of its catchment areas.

Superintendent Wiseman Chirwa of Bvumbwe Police, speaking during the official handover of the paint, said that renovating the station will boost the morale of the 65 police officers currently operating under a tree.
